160: Philosophy and Medicine

Portrait of the Seleucid and Ptolemaic physician Erisistratos by Jean-Auguste-Dominique Ingres, c. 1860

Unfortunately for the study of Seleucid philosophy, the Seleucid kings were not major patrons of the lovers of wisdom as their Hellenistic neighbors were, and the works of the philosophers they did patronize have not survived. However, somewhat more can be said of Seleucid patronage of ancient medicine.
